Linux勒索病毒(如2017年爆发的WannaCry勒索病毒,虽主要针对Windows系统,但也有Linux版本)是一种恶意软件,它通过对用户文件进行加密,然后要求支付赎金以获取解密密钥来恢复文件。
基础概念
- 勒索软件:一种恶意软件,通过对用户数据进行加密,强迫受害者支付赎金以解锁数据。
- 加密:使用算法将数据转换为不可读的形式,只有拥有正确密钥的人才能解密。
相关优势(对攻击者而言)
- 高回报:攻击者可以通过勒索获得直接的经济利益。
- 难以追踪:使用加密货币等手段进行交易,增加了追踪难度。
类型
- 文件加密型:如WannaCry,加密用户文件并要求支付赎金。
- 锁屏型:直接锁定用户屏幕,要求支付赎金以解锁。
应用场景
- 个人用户:加密个人文件,如照片、文档等。
- 企业用户:加密服务器上的重要数据,影响业务运营。
遇到的问题及原因
- 数据丢失:如果未备份,支付赎金后也可能无法恢复数据。
- 系统瘫痪:加密大量系统文件可能导致系统无法正常运行。
解决方法
- 预防:
- 定期更新系统和软件,修补已知漏洞。
- 使用强密码和多因素认证。
- 定期备份重要数据,并确保备份数据的安全和可用性。
- 应急响应:
- 断开受感染系统的网络连接,防止病毒扩散。
- 使用杀毒软件或专业工具进行查杀。
- 如果数据备份可用,从备份中恢复数据。
示例代码(预防措施)
更新系统和软件
sudo apt-get update && sudo apt-get upgrade
安装杀毒软件
sudo apt-get install clamav
sudo freshclam
备份数据
rsync -avz /path/to/important/data /path/to/backup/location
使用cron定时任务进行备份
crontab -e
# 添加以下行以每天凌晨2点进行备份
0 2 * * * rsync -avz /path/to/important/data /path/to/backup/location
通过以上措施,可以有效降低Linux系统遭受勒索病毒攻击的风险。